Nutritional Value Calculator

Turn a recipe into a compliant nutrition table, including reference intakes and rounding rules.

Not published yet. This capability is on the roadmap and unclaimed. The specification below is a proposal, not a live endpoint. Claim it as a publisher.

What it does

Calculates the nutrition declaration for a recipe and checks it against EU FIC labelling requirements (Regulation (EU) No 1169/2011).

Input

FieldTypeRequiredNotes
recipearrayyesingredient + quantity in g
serving_size_gnumberoptionalfor per-portion values

Output

FieldTypeNotes
per_100gobjectenergy, fat, saturates, carbs, sugars, protein, salt
per_servingobjectwhen serving size given
reference_intakesobject% RI per FIC Annex XIII

Sources

  • Regulation (EU) No 1169/2011 (FIC), Annex XIII
  • Open Food Facts (ODbL) for reference composition data
